  • As tragic as it is for Amira when she finds out the true purpose for her existence, let alone seeing the state her mother is in when they finally do meet, it is very touching that when Amira finally gets to hug her mother, she momentarily calms out of her abuse-induced madness and takes comfort in her child's embrace.
  • Amira and Favaro parting ways in the last episode. Despite differing opinions on their relationship, their goodbye to each other and their Last Kiss was very sweet to watch.
  • Jeanne and El reuniting in heaven, in Virgin Soul episode 15. And even more so, when Azazel and Mugaro finally reunite.
  • Amira's message to Favaro in the final episode of Virgin Soul. What also moves it to Tear Jerker territory is the manner in which the message was delivered. Nina lost her voice and can only write in the sand. As Favaro slowly reads each of the inscribed words, he tries to close his eyes and hide his tears just as the last word is written.
    Nina: She wishes you the best.
  • The sight of Jeanne d'Arc and Azazel visiting Mugaro's grave, while placing their respective mementos to the boy. If one deciphers the text inscribed on the stone, it reads "El Mugaro d'Arc", acknowledging all the names given to him.
